WebCurettage and Electrodesiccation. Curettage and electrodesiccation (C&E) is a procedure used to treat low-risk tumors and precancerous lesions. For many … WebMay 13, 2024 · Curettage and electrodessication (C and E). C and E treatment involves removing the surface of the skin cancer with a scraping instrument (curet) and then searing the base of the cancer with an electric needle. This treatment is often used for small or very superficial squamous cell cancers of the skin. Laser therapy. razor claw black 2 location
